X-Git-Url: https://git.jsancho.org/?p=datasette-connectors.git;a=blobdiff_plain;f=tests%2Ftest_html.py;fp=tests%2Ftest_html.py;h=e604694bdab37278a2e7178f601c914534987b1e;hp=0000000000000000000000000000000000000000;hb=5f9d4496d17be9928ad92e4419d024a717fc2102;hpb=84a029dfd6977205ab038a000fd8f31096d8586a diff --git a/tests/test_html.py b/tests/test_html.py new file mode 100644 index 0000000..e604694 --- /dev/null +++ b/tests/test_html.py @@ -0,0 +1,16 @@ +from .fixtures import app_client + +def test_homepage(app_client): + response = app_client.get('/', gather_request=False) + assert response.status == 200 + assert 'dummy_tables' in response.text + +def test_database_page(app_client): + response = app_client.get('/dummy_tables', allow_redirects=False, gather_request=False) + assert response.status == 302 + response = app_client.get('/dummy_tables', gather_request=False) + assert 'dummy_tables' in response.text + +def test_table(app_client): + response = app_client.get('/dummy_tables/table2', gather_request=False) + assert response.status == 200